Mike Majkowski & Friends
Friday, August 15th, 2008

[ Friday, 15 August, 2008; 8:00 pm; ] The Sound Lounge
$18, $14 students & Jazz Action/Jazzgroove members, $12 SIMA members
Sydney bassist Mike Majkowski will be joined by some of Australia’s most dedicated and unique improvisers, to present two sets of original music.

Set 1 features Jim Denley (one of Australia’s most highly regarded improvisers) and Yusuke Akai (a growing force in Brisbane’s music scene). [...]

The NOW now Series 2008 #6
Wednesday, August 6th, 2008

[ Wednesday, 6 August, 2008; 8:00 pm to 11:00 pm. ] david rothenberg - Rothenberg’s music connects the living sounds of the natural world to the traditions of global rhythmic innovation and improvisation. Inspired by the melodies and beats of birds, insects, whales, water, and wind. http://www.whybirdssing.com

roil A new trio featuring Chris Abrahams - piano, Jame ‘Pug’ Waples - drums and Mike Majkowski - bass.

WE CAN NOT EXIST IN THIS WORLD ALONE
Tuesday, August 5th, 2008

[ Tuesday, 5 August, 2008; 8:00 pm to 11:00 pm. ] THE FILMS OF BEN RIVERS + BEN RUSSELL (UK / US)

Ten visionary cinematic dispatches from two of contemporary experimental film’s most uncompromising artists.
